jonnyjj19
Goto Top

Script zum Anlegen persönlicher Ordner

Ich suche ein Script zum Auslesen der Active Directory User um dann jedem einen persönlichen Orden mit Rechten anzulegen.

Guten Tag,

ich habe zwar schon Erfahrung mit der Administration von Windows Servern aber keine Ahnung von Scripten.

Nun soll ich für einen Kunden für jeden User im Active Directory einen persönlichen Ordner auf dem Server anlegen.
Dieser Ordner soll nur für den jeweiligen Nutzer und den Administrator freigegeben werden (Schreib- und Leserechte).
Die Nutzer existieren bereits auf dem Server (2008 R2).

Kann man das per Script machen? Der Server hat ca. 250 User und da wäre ich sonst eine Ewigkeit damit beschäftigt.

Ich stell mir das wie folgt vor:

1. User auslesen
2. Order anlegen
3. Freigabe einrichten

Ich würde mich sehr freuen, wenn mir jemand helfen könnte.

Viele Grüße

Thomas

Content-Key: 142083

Url: https://administrator.de/contentid/142083

Ausgedruckt am: 28.03.2024 um 21:03 Uhr

Mitglied: ray30002
ray30002 04.05.2010 um 15:40:55 Uhr
Goto Top
Hey am einfachsten machst du das per Loginscript mit einer Zeile die wie folgt aussehen kann:

IF NOT exist "\\DeinServer\DeineFreigabe\%username%\NUL" mkdir "\\DeinServer\DeineFreigabe\%username%"  

Die Benutzerrechte kannst du am einfachsten Steuern indem du unter Sicherheit/Erweitert in den Eigenschaften der Freigabe einstellst, das jeder Benutzer dort einen Ordner erstellen darf und sonst nichts. Dann noch dem Besitzer und dem Admin die Rechte für den Rest geben und wenn du jeweils bei den Einstellungen angegeben hast, dass das alles auch für die Unterordner gilt und deren Rechte auch ersetzten sollen, müsste alles funktionieren. Für den durch das Loginscript erstellten Ordner ist nämlich der jeweilige User immer der Besitzer.

Viele Grüße